Cancer is rising in younger adults. Faster biological aging may help explain why

Cancer rates are rising in adults under 55, and new research suggests accelerated biological aging may be one piece of the puzzle. Scientists found that people from more recent generations tended to have bodies that appeared biologically older than those of earlier generations at the same chronological age. Greater biological age acceleration was linked to a higher risk of early onset cancers, with specific patterns seen for lung, gastrointestinal, uterine and colorectal cancers.

Can communities be protected from melting glaciers?

Rising temperatures are increasing the risk of floods and avalanches in mountain regions. The disaster in Nepal and Tibet shows the urgent need for solutions, and the tools that could help save lives.
